WebGlass wool (Fig. 8.1) is made from sand, limestone and soda ash with a high proportion of recycled glass, plus other minerals. These are melted, spun into fibres and mixed … WebComplete manufacturing process of glass wool insulation batts. Web20 mrt. 2024 · Glass wool is made by liquifying glass which is then spun to form fibres. These fibres are held together by a binder, typically made of a thermosetting resin. This … WebGlass wool and stone wool are manufactured off mineral fibres and are therefore often referred to as ‘mineral wools’. Mineral woollen is a general name for fiber materials that are formed by spinning or drawing molten minerals. Glass wool is a furnace product of molten glass in a temperature of about 1450 °C.

WebGlass wool is made up of short glass fibres and is non-flammable in nature. It is widely considered as a thermal insulation material in ships, automobiles, air conditioning ducts and water supply pipes.
